Description

Leisenring et al developed an activity index for acute graft-versus-host disease (GVHD) in patients undergoing hematopoietic cell transplantation after myeloablative conditioning. This can help identify a patient who may benefit from more aggressive management. The authors are from the Fred Hutchinson Cancer Research Center and University of Washington in Seattle.


 

Parameters:

(1) serum total bilirubin

(2) upper gut

(3) immunosuppressive therapy

(4) performance (using a modified ECOG performance scale)

where:

• Table 2 has serum bilirubin from 2-4 and >= 5 mg/dL, with 4.01 to 4.99 uncommitted.

• The upper gut parameter consists of decreased oral intake AND poorly controlled symptoms. It appears that only having one of these would be graded as 0.

 

total activity index =

= SUM(points for all 4 parameters)

 

Interpretation:

• minimum activity index: 0

• maximum activity index: 100

• The higher the index the more severe the GVHD.

• The probability of nonrelapse mortality at 200 days can be estimated using the graphs in Figure 4 (page 754) for the activity index determined on days 0-19, 20-39 and 40-100.

probability for index during days 0 to 19 over range 20 to 45 =

= (-0.000148 * ((index)^2)) + (0.01371 * (index)) - 0.05593

 

probability for index during days 0 to 19 over range 65 to 100 =

= (0.000148 * ((index)^2)) - (0.01612 * (index)) + 0.6734

 

probability for index during days 20 to 39 over range 20 to 40 =

= (0.000518 * ((index)^2)) - (0.02146 * (index)) + 0.2514

 

probability for index during days 20 to 39 over range 55 to 100 =

= (0.000025 * ((index)^2)) + (0.007737 * (index)) - 0.2706

 

probability for index during days 40 to 100 over range 20 to 45 =

= (0.000178 * ((index)^2)) - (0.00543 * (index)) + 0.1161

 

probability for index during days 40 to 100 over range 45 to 70 =

= (0.000257 * ((index)^2)) - (0.01106 * (index)) + 0.2041

 

probability for index during days 40 to 100 over range 7o to 100 =

= (-0.000300 * ((index)^2)) + (0.0594 * (index)) - 2.008
